Lockheed Martin Space in Highlands Ranch, CO has an immediate opportunity for a level 2 Engineering Planner/Project Manager to join our mission in the Engineering Planning organization. Engineering Planning supports our Space engineering customers and provides the following services: create/maintain detailed/resource loaded supplement schedules, align schedules with the program and operations plans, and generate/maintain metrics. Our main mission is to create and manage schedules, coordinate with stakeholders, and create performance metrics to help give customer the tools they need to be successful in their endeavors.
Summary of Key Duties: In this role, you will….
-
Develop and maintain detailed, logic based engineering release plans and supplemental schedules in Microsoft Project in support of the IMS.
-
Support various programs with planning support for short and long-term tasking
-
Work closely with Engineering organization to maintain engineering execution plans.
-
Provide status, and update/maintain metrics for reporting.
-
Maintain various add hock reports, such as labor analysis, and rough-cut capacity planning.
